Live from ICM 2026: What Is Math For in the Age of AI?

Artificial intelligence is fundamentally reshaping the landscape of mathematical research and education, prompting a reevaluation of what constitutes the core activity of the field. While AI models can now achieve gold-medal performance in competitions like the International Mathematical Olympiad, the true essence of mathematics remains rooted in human storytelling, intuition, and the pursuit of beauty rather than mere proof generation. The panel argues that AI serves as a powerful tool for accelerating understanding and navigating complex landscapes, yet it risks becoming a "Trojan horse" for anti-intellectualism if it replaces the necessary struggle of learning. Ultimately, the future of mathematics lies in balancing technological augmentation with the preservation of human curiosity, ensuring that the discipline continues to flourish as a creative, human-centric endeavor that transcends simple computation.
